Menemerus fulvus

Featured spider picture The spider species Menemerus fulvus belongs to the genus Menemerus, in the family Salticidae. Menemerus fulvus spiders have been sighted 1 times by contributing members. Based on collected data, the geographic range for Menemerus fulvus includes 1 countries and 0 states in the United States. Menemerus fulvus is most often sighted outdoors, and during the month of June.

Taxonomic Hierarchy

  • Kingdom: Animalia
  • Phylum: Arthropoda
  • Class: Arachnida
  • Order: Araneae
  • Suborder: Araneomorphae
  • Family: Salticidae
  • Genus: Menemerus
  • Species: Menemerus fulvus
